   Greg, quite honestly I didn't have a chance to shoot it enough to see whether there was a real 'on target' difference. It pounded the beejeebers (no relation to the Bee Gees ;)) out of me so it ceased to be much fun in a 10 lb. HBR gun.

   One  noticeable thing was how much flatter it shot. When I go from 100 to 200 yards, I usually come up around 7 clicks, give or take one. With the 30 BeWare, I only came up 4 to get a 200 yard zero. The muzzle blast was more objectionable than the recoil. I like to kid people about having recoil pads on their HBR guns instead of aluminum butt plates, but this gun needed a driver with a bigger set of cajones than I have, that's for sure.
